LiveA woman is in custody after the Auckland office of Jacinda Ardern was attacked while the New Zealand prime minister is away visiting Antarctica. News outlet Stuff reported a man was seen smashing a hole in the office door, throwing something inside before smoke came through the building. However, police announced later they had arrested a 57-year-old woman “in connection with a wilful damage incident at an address on New North Road”. “The woman is currently assisting police with our enquiries into the matter and we are not currently seeking anyone else,” a spokesman said. After visiting the research station, the prime minister is due back in NZ late on Friday.
